Palladium-109 labeled anti-melanoma monoclonal antibodies
Abstract
Palladium-109, a beta-emitting radionuclide, when chelated to anti-melanoma monoclonal antibody demonstrates high uptake in melanoma and thus is useful for tumor therapy.
